Grace came to Whitecliffe in 2008 unsure of her future major, between Fine Arts and Graphic design. Now she is in her final year at Whitecliffe as a 4th year Graphic design major with love for typography and publications. Due to Whitecliffe’s various majors Grace is able to develop her skills within graphic design whilst also learning and incorporating photography, fashion and fine art into her works through the collaborations. “What I love about graphic design is that it is not just about designing. You could be creating a kid’s milk brand while working on a publication about OCD. I am constantly researching and learning about new information that has nothing to do with graphic design.” Graphic design also enables Grace to continue exploring her interest within Fine Arts through illustrations and screen-printing, which are integrated into her digital works.
